Award-winning author and marketing executive Khaya Dlanga joins Phemelo in front of a live studio audience to unpack his deeply personal book, Life is Like That Sometimes. From growing up in the Eastern Cape to navigating grief after the death of his brother, Dlanga shares intimate reflections on resilience, humour, and the messy beauty of life.
